Output 8e8fec0016d60198a71b2451f9932473fefa771afd21b16f195893f9b5958241:0

value
943330000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e1baad4b613679d4058be4b4e01ae35ea5d8ae46 OP_EQUALVERIFY OP_CHECKSIG
address
1MaYfhjyekFBDseUyS3aRxvuwed2vWS7JH
transaction
8e8fec0016d60198a71b2451f9932473fefa771afd21b16f195893f9b5958241
spent
true